English Core Model Question Paper :

Short Answer Questions : (2 marks)
1. What does Pancake stand for ? where was it used? 2
2. Who had used the place of Gemini studios previously and for what purpose ? 2

3. Where did Robert Clive live ? Whom did he marry? 2
4. Why were the people forcibly subjected to the fiery misery to make up. 2

5. Who was Subbu. What kind of person was he ? 2
6. Who was the office boy. What was he supposed to do? 2
7. How can you say that Gemini studios was a place of National Integration ? 2

8. Why did people think that the narration did “next to nothing”? 2
9. Subbu is described as a many-sided genius. List some of his special abilities. 2
10. Why was the lawyer different from others at the Gemini Studios ?

11. With whom was Subbu grouped in the attendance rolls ? 2
12. Why did the bright, brief and brilliant acting career of the actress come to an end? 2
13. What kind of person the legal advisor was ? 2

14. Name the visitor at Gemini Studios ? Why was his visit an unexplained mystery ? 2
15. Name the poets whose favorite haunt was Gemini Studios. 2
16. Who was a communist according to the narrator in the story “Poets and Pancakes” ? 2

17. Which were the two plays run over and again in Madras. What was the message conveyed by them ? 2
18. What does ‘The God that failed’ refer to ? 2
19. Who was Ashok Mitran. Where did he work ? 2
20. How did the Author discover who was to visit the Gemini Studios ?2

Long Answer Questions :
21. How can you say a strict hierarchy was maintained in the make-up department ? 2
22. Who is the narrator in the chapter ‘Poets and Pancakes’. What message does he want to give through it?
23. Discuss Subbu as No. 2 at the Gemini Studios.
24. Describe the feeling of the English poet and his audience on hearing his poem ?
25. Justify the title “Poets and Pancakes”.

English Elective :
4 Marks each :
1. What are the links between natural jobs, labour and slavery ?
2. What causes the master class to be more deluded than the enslaved classes ?
3. ‘It is fear – fear of what your parents will say, of what the teachers will say, fear of tradition, fear of life – that gradually destroys sensitivity, is it not ? “ Discuss.
4. Why do most people find it easier to confirm, imitate, and follow a self appointed guru?

6 Marks each :
5. “Respect for elders is not to be confused with blind obedience.” Discuss.
6. According to Krishna murti the concepts of freedom and discipline are contradictory to
each another. Discuss.

4 Marks each :
1. What is the string of varied thoughts that the mark on the wall stimulates in the author’s mind ?
2. What is the author’s perception of limitations of knowledge and learning ?
3. In what perspective does the author tell that Shakespeare has leant his forhead on his hand ?
4. What change in the depiction of reality does that author foresee for future novelists ?

6 Marks each :
5. How does the imagery of fish and tree emphasize the idea of stillness of living, breathing thought ?
6. How does the author pin her subjects on a variety of subjects on the marks on the wall? What does this tell us about the way the human mind works ?

4 Marks each :
1. What are the things that mark animate things from the inanimate ?
2. What is the simple truth that eludes the philosopher or the scientist ?
3. How does Lawrence reconcile inconsistency of behavior with integrity.
4. How does the novel reflect the wholeness of a human being ?

6 Marks each :
5. What are the argument presented in the essay against the denial of the body by spiritual thinkers ? 2
6. Why does the author consider the novel superior to philosophy, science or even poetry?
